((to be)) ablaze to be on fire. The house was ablaze.

((to be)) ablaze ((with sth.)) to be shining brightly with sth. The sky was ablaze with stars.

Synonyms: burning, on fire, flaming, glowing

From the prefix 'a-' (on, in a state of) + 'blaze' (a fire or flame). Literally 'in a blaze'.

Think of it as 'a blaze'. Something that is ablaze is 'in a blaze' or on fire.
